The EWVTA certification marks an essential foundation for NIO’s entry into Norway and the European market at large. On 6 May, NIO announced its entry into Norway, NIO’s first overseas market. The EWVTA refers to the certification issued to a manufacturer for a vehicle type under the EU’s vehicle type-approval framework.
